Here's the description of the Surfer's story, from Wikipedia:

Norrin Radd was a young astronomer of the planet Zenn-La. In order to save his homeworld from destruction by a fearsome cosmic entity known as Galactus, Norrin made a bargain with the being, pledging himself to serve as its herald. Imbued in return with a small portion of Galactus' Power Cosmic, Norrin acquired great powers, and a silvery appearance. He created for himself a surfboard-like craft  modeled after a childhood fantasy of his  on which he would travel at speeds beyond that of light. Known from then on as the Silver Surfer, Norrin began to roam the cosmos searching for new planets for Galactus to consume. When his travels finally took him to Earth, the Surfer came face-to-face with the Fantastic Four, a team of powerful superheroes that helped him to rediscover his nobility of spirit. Betraying Galactus, the Surfer saved Earth but was punished in return with everlasting exile there.
